3-chloro-L-Tyrosine is a derivative of L-tyrosine. It is formed from a reaction between the myeloperoxidase (MPO) product hypochlorous acid and L-tyrosine and has been used as a biomarker of oxidative damage induced by MPO. Decorin is a small secreted leucine rich proteoglycan that binds to fibronectin, TGF-B and type I and type II collagen.
